Search results for: 'taking of'
- Related search terms
- taking tech games
- taking
- taking long
- taking the day than
- taking the day that
-
Monitor Accessories
DICOTA D70656 monitor accessory Screen prote...Inc. TaxSpecial Price £71.01 £85.21 Regular Price £123.50 £148.20Out of stock